About Our Guests:

Image may contain: 1 person, outdoor

Image may contain: 2 people, people smiling, sunglasses, ocean, sky, beard, outdoor, water and nature

Kirtan Path has been singing with the Midwest kirtan community since 2009. They participated in several regional festivals over the years, such as the Twin Cities Kirtan Festival, Milwaukee Kirtan Fest, Twin Cities Yoga Festival, India in Iowa, and Inner Peace Festival. They were honored to lead chanting at the inaugural Bhakti Fest Midwest in 2012 where they were dubbed “Midwest wallah to watch” by The Bhakti Beat. They were reinvited to perform at the 2013 and 2014 festivals. They released their debut CD, Saṃgāyati – A Gathering In Song , in June 2013. Kirtan Path has regular events in Minneapolis/St. Paul and the surrounding area, including Western Wisconsin. See http://www.kirtanpath.com/ for more information.

 

Why the Name, Sangha Sunday Satsang?

Sangha (Suhn-gah) is a Sanskrit word that means coming together (community = come into unity) in conscious loving awareness with the intent of sharing and uplifting in and through Love Light.
Satsang (Sut-sung) is a Sanskrit word meaning Conscious conversation held in the company of Absolute Truth.
